Public procurement in the Ghent area
Ghent is Belgium's second-largest municipality and a leading centre for technology, biotech and creative industries. The city invests heavily in climate neutrality, sustainable mobility and urban development, generating a rich pipeline of procurement opportunities.
The Province of East Flanders, with 65 municipalities, adds further depth to the procurement market. Ghent University, UZ Gent hospital and the Port of Ghent-North Sea Port are among the region's largest contracting authorities.
